For those with a busy schedule, the 7 Minute Workout app is a game-changer. This app offers a variety of high-intensity interval training (HIIT) workouts that can be completed in just seven minutes. With video demonstrations and audio guidance, it\u2019s easy to follow along and stay motivated.<\/p>\n

JEFIT is a simple way to track your workouts, log your progress, and explore new exercises, all for free. After creating an account, you can customize routines, monitor your lifting and body progress, and tap into community-created plans.
